How they compare
Grenada currently reports 29.77 against 28.34 in Austria, a difference of 1.43.
That makes Grenada's figure about 1.1 times Austria's.
The two have swapped places 1 time across 5 shared years of data; in 2016 it was Austria ahead.
Austria ranks 50th and Grenada ranks 47th of 151 countries.
Austria has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.
